Iranian Artist Presents Vivid Paintings of Carefree Childhood At Gagosian New York

Design Boom

Works of artist, painter, and muralist Mehdi Ghadyanloo, appearing at Gagosian Gallery in New York City until April 23, 2022, occasioned a reflection by Design Boom Magazine. Titled "Stimulating Memories Of Carefree Childhood Play," the magazine notes the subtle depiction of childhood experience of the artist during the Iran-Iraq War, combining "daydreaming and utopian ambitions. Though the paintings illustrate vivid and playful sculptures, in some cases, they are characterized by incompleteness and inaccessibility: stairs and entrances seem to be missing or unusable, while some slides are not correctly connected and fail to reach somewhere."
